> Well it's getting time to (finally) start getting the '79 in running
> shape, after it has been sitting wrecked for 3 years. Other than the
> body, one of the first things I plan on doing is fixing a problem that I
> have had since I bought the car. When the car is cold, it will start
> right up, no problems. It even started right up after sitting for 2
> years. However, if it warms up, then sits for about 30 minutes or more,
> when I go to start it up, it acts like it is flooded. Whether I hold the
> gas or don't touch it, the thing has to be turned over for about 1-2
> minutes straight before it will start up. All the injectors and the fuel
> distributor have been replaced. I can't remember if I replaced the fuel
> pump, I would have to check my records. Any other ideas?
